NAPHTHOL, QUINOLINE AND ISOQUINOLINE-DERIVED UREA MODULATORS OF VANILLOID VR1 RECEPTOR
This invention is directed to vanilloid receptor VR1 ligands. More particularly, this invention relates to naphthol, quinoline and isoquinoline-derived ureas that are potent antagonists or agonists of VR1 which are useful for the treatment and prevention of inflammatory and other pain conditions in mammals.

Synthesis of indole-4-carboxaldehydes and 4-Acetylindole from N-alkyl-5-aminoisoquinolinium salts
N-Alkyl-5-aminoisoquinolinium salts (8a-d) are converted into indole-4-carboxaldehydes (1a-c) on heating in a two phase alkyl acetate-water system containing an excess of a 2:1 sodium bisulfite-sodium sulfite mixture, 4-Acetylindole 1e is prepared in the same way from 1-methyl-2-cyanomethylisoquinolinium bromide 8f.
